HJ Lawson and his wife at the start of the Emancipation Run mb-code 1619468 'Queen Elizabeth (I) Received byHJ Lawson and his wife at the start of the Emancipation Run, Brighton, East Sussex, 1896. A crowd of people stand behind them. The run was from London to Brighton, and was a celebration of the repeal of the Red Flag Act of 1865.
